The photo shared this time was taken before the Lock Down in Paris, and it has been 2 months
since the shooting, and just after this shooting, the ban
on going out for up to 2 months was finally lifted yesterday!
On the day of lifting, the dark clouds of the morning were miraculously sunny
in the afternoon, and the dazzling sunshine of early Summer shone on the streets and alleys of Paris!

Even though it was a phased lift, with cafés and restaurants still not open, and few
people and vehicles, the long-awaited lifting of
restrictions gave the streets of Paris a cheerful and uplifting atmosphere.
Sure enough, Paris is beautiful!!
